Transaction 5897e1eca39a904911f10d5f02c555b34808ac153f63574e5cd1926c25a40996
1 Input
1 Output
-
5897e1eca39a904911f10d5f02c555b34808ac153f63574e5cd1926c25a40996:0
- value
- 995380
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 952619f8b67a971e70e32c832abee26bab5fb5db8ba11623aaf946e9f94c506c
- address
- tb1pj5npn79k02t3uu8r9jpj40hzdw44ldwm3ws3vga2l9rwn72v2pkqczj0jh